500 ntldrC and rdlC are separated by 47 nucleotidesrdlC and chaA are separated by 288 nucleotideschaA and chaB are separated by 269 nucleotideschaB and chaC are separated by 157 nucleotides b4423: ldrC - toxic polypeptide, small (NCBI), at 1,269,461 to 1,269,568 ldrC b4424: rdlC - regulatory antisense sRNA (NCBI), at 1,269,616 to 1,269,683 rdlC b1216: chaA - calcium/sodium:proton antiporter (NCBI), at 1,269,972 to 1,271,072 chaA b1217: chaB - cation transport regulator (NCBI), at 1,271,342 to 1,271,572 chaB b1218: chaC - regulatory protein for cation transport (RefSeq), at 1,271,730 to 1,272,425 chaC
